Coherent effects in a thin film of metamaterial
Abstract
The refraction is theoretically considered of ultimately short pulses at interface of two dielectrics that contains a thin film of nonlinear metamaterial. For the model of metamaterial composed of nanoparticles and magnetic nanocircuits (split-ring resonators) the equations are obtained suitable for describing the coherent responses of such film. The numerical simulation demonstrates the emergence of oscillatory echo in inhomogeneous system of meta-atoms. It is supposed that the reported methods are applicable for investigation of thin metamaterial films.
